>>>  * Adjust the GBL_DATA_OFFSET to account for the fact that we'll be
>>>    using the space between that offset and the start of the malloc
>>>    region to allocate both a gd structure and a board info structure.
>>>
>>>  * This fixes a memory corruption bug due to overlap of the malloc
>>>    region and the bd_info structure.

>> And for the sake of one more copy and pointer adjustment, even gd could be
>> moved into bss which would save all the hackish calculations of sticking gd
>> and bd in a magic void below the stack
>>
>> But maybe that's a battle for another day...
> 
> To be honest I just started using u-boot, and for that matter, just
> started using Nios2. I just ran across the issue and had to fix it to
> get u-boot working on my system.
> 
> Nonetheless I'd generally agree that less hackery is a better idea, and
> putting it in BSS is a good option - but reality is, as you point out,
> that most other platforms don't do that, either. For now I think the
> above patch should do.
